Thar she goes and goes and goes.... - 1995 Chevrolet Corsica
By GHC - August 18 - 12:35 pmI bought this car in January 2002 from my friendss mother-in-law who had sadly passsed on. It only had 17,000 miles and now I have over 58,000. In that time, it has had at least four alternators which I understand is a problem with this car. I am going to ask my mechanic about installing a reflector shield between the exhaust manifold and alternator. I read that solution on this website. The white paint is peeling but it was recalled for that. I touch up with Rustleoum. I really have no rust, it gets 29MPG and it is a smooth riding car. The A/C was nice before I was in an accident. I occassionly get water somehow in the car because I smell mold. I love this car. She goes and goes and goes...

Not Bad for Two Grand - 1995 Chevrolet Corsica
By BDC - January 12 - 2:00 amIn 2000 I bought this as a sales car with 78,000 on it, now has 113,000 miles on it. Have only had to do front brakes, and replace battery. Some Folks on here have had problems with alternators, and I think mine is going as I notice the headlights flucuate as I drive on the highway. Engine is the 4 banger and is VERY DOGGIE with the A/C on. Look for the V-6 Engine. I get 24- 28 MPG. The A/C & Heater works great. Burns less than a 1/4 qrt. of oil between 4,500 Mi.changes. Paint was pelling a little when I got it, now the hood is peeling quite a bit. The Color is WHITE. AVOID HIGH PRESSURE CAR WASHERS OR LOSE WHATS LEFT!!!! Great little car for the $.
